IsNullOrEmpty与字符串一起用于检查字符串是空还是空.是否存在与对象等效的对象以查看是否有任何对象为空?我想我们可以做到
obj1 != null
Run Code Online (Sandbox Code Playgroud)
但不确定是否还有其他方式......
我有以下内容:
var lst = db.usp_GetLst(ID,Name, Type);
if (lst.Count == 0)
{
}
Run Code Online (Sandbox Code Playgroud)
我在lst.Count == 0下得到了一个简单的谎言,它说:
运算符'=='不能应用于'方法组'和'int'类型的操作数
我的观点中有以下内容
@Html.DisplayFor(modelItem => item.FirstName)
Run Code Online (Sandbox Code Playgroud)
我需要获得名字的第一个首字母.
我试过了
@Html.DisplayFor(modelItem => item.FirstName).Substring(1,1)
Run Code Online (Sandbox Code Playgroud)
但它似乎没有用.我收到以下错误:..'System.Web.Mvc.MvcHtmlString'不包含'Substring'的定义,也没有扩展名
我正在使用MVC C#和Jquery.
我在一个包含许多选项卡的相当大的页面中有一个局部视图.
单击一个复选框,我想在表单中更新局部视图.我得到的只是局部视图
这是我在Jquery中的代码:
$('#activelist,#inactivelist').change(function () {
var status = 'inactive';
window.location.href = '@Url.Action("Skits","KitSection")' + '?id=' + id+ '&status=' + status;
});
Run Code Online (Sandbox Code Playgroud)
关于如何根据我如何调用它来更新表单中的局部视图的任何想法?
这是PartialView的代码
return PartialView(Kits);
Run Code Online (Sandbox Code Playgroud)
如上所述,我看到的只是显示的局部视图而不是整个表格.
我正在使用c#以及将视图模型从控制器传递到视图的ViewModel.
在我的视图模型中,以下似乎按预期工作,因为它将描述信息从视图传递回控制器:
public string Description { get; set; }
Run Code Online (Sandbox Code Playgroud)
但是,如果我有以下内容,它将不会传回描述.描述显示为null
public string Description
Run Code Online (Sandbox Code Playgroud)
为什么{得到; 组; }
很重要?
我有以下代码,在OpenXML SDK中为该单元格添加一个值和数据类型的单元格:
Cell cell = InsertCellInWorksheet(column, row, worksheetPart);
cell.CellValue = new CellValue(index.ToString());
cell.DataType = new EnumValue<CellValues>(CellValues.SharedString);
Run Code Online (Sandbox Code Playgroud)
对于此单元格,如何在每侧添加边框?我也想在单元格上添加背景颜色.
我有以下但不知道如何将边框添加到单元格:
Borders borders1 = new Borders() { Count = (UInt32Value)1U };
Border border1 = new Border();
LeftBorder leftBorder1 = new LeftBorder();
RightBorder rightBorder1 = new RightBorder();
TopBorder topBorder1 = new TopBorder();
BottomBorder bottomBorder1 = new BottomBorder();
border1.Append(leftBorder1);
border1.Append(rightBorder1);
border1.Append(topBorder1);
border1.Append(bottomBorder1);
borders1.Append(border1);
Run Code Online (Sandbox Code Playgroud)
提前致谢
我正在使用c#.
我知道我可以使用
ToLongDateString()
Run Code Online (Sandbox Code Playgroud)
显示类似的东西:
Friday, February 27, 2009
Run Code Online (Sandbox Code Playgroud)
我喜欢做的是显示如下:
February 27, 2009
Run Code Online (Sandbox Code Playgroud)
我环顾四周,但没有找到用这种格式显示的内容.
我正在使用SQL Server 2012.
我知道如何做一个内连接,给出一个匹配的地方.我还需要获取不匹配的记录.
什么是最好的方法.我想我可以做左连接和内连接,然后得到留下的连接.想知道什么是最好和最干净的方法.
如上所述,我已经在进行内连接,但也需要显示没有匹配的记录.
在JavaScript中,根据我的理解,以下内容都是相同的:
var carter2 = new String();
var carter2 = '';
var carter2 = "";
Run Code Online (Sandbox Code Playgroud)
哪一个最受欢迎?
我正在使用MVC 3和SQL Server 2008 R2 DB.
我安装了elmah 1.2.2和SQL Server脚本.
任何人都可能有一些关于如何使用SQL Server 2008设置Elmah的详细信息.
我在网上查了但没找到详细资料.
c# ×5
asp.net-mvc ×3
razor ×2
datetime ×1
elmah ×1
javascript ×1
jquery ×1
linq ×1
openxml-sdk ×1
sql-server ×1
t-sql ×1